Shia LaBeouf to star in Robert Redford's upcoming political thriller!

From Variety:

Robert Redford and Shia LaBeouf are set to star in Voltage Pictures and Wildwood Enterprises' political action thriller The Company You Keep.

Redford will direct from a script by Lem Dobbs (The Limey), who adapted the novel by Neil Gordon.

Redford will play a former Weather Underground militant wanted by the FBI for 30 years who must go on the run when a young, ambitious reporter exposes his true identity. LaBeouf will play the budding journalist who's determined to make a name for himself.

Wildwood's Redford and Bill Holderman will produce along with Nicolas Chartier of Voltage, whose Craig J. Flores will exec produce.

Robert Redford will star in a Branch Ricky/Jackie Robinson flick!

From The Los Angeles Times:

He starred in one of the most famous fictional baseball movies of all time. Now Robert Redford looks to play one of the most famous real-life baseball figures of all time.

The "Natural" star is on board to play Branch Rickey in a long-gestating, recently jump-started version of a historical drama involving the Brooklyn Dodgers executive and Jackie Robinson, the black player he famously signed.

The as-yet untitled film will be financed by Thomas Tull's Legendary Pictures, which has a first-look deal with Warner Bros. and a long history of co-financing pictures with them. Robinson's part is not yet cast.

"L.A. Confidental" and "Mystic River" writer Brian Helgeland will write and direct the film, Redford said, penning a draft of an earlier version written by, among others, "John Adams" scribe Kirk Ellis. A Helgeland representative declined to comment. A source close to Legendary said that Helgeland will be offering an original take.
